
Senior Quality Assurance Engineer
1 day ago
Senior QA Engineer – Karachi, Pakistan
Location: Remote / Karachi, Pakistan
Job Type: Full-Time
Experience Level: Senior
Reporting To: Head of Engineering
About Propellus
Propellus is a rapidly growing travel-tech platform that is revolutionizing visa processing and travel services through AI-driven automation. Our platform serves enterprises, travel agents, and travelers, providing seamless visa processing with API integrations and automated workflows. As we scale, we are transitioning to a
microservices architecture
and
enhancing our DevOps and engineering practices
.
Currently,
there is a dedicated QA function
across the platform teams, and we are seeking an
experienced Senior QA Engineer,
who will
establish and lead
our quality assurance strategy, implementing test automation and ensuring a robust, scalable testing framework.
Role Overview
As a
Senior QA Engineer
, you will be responsible for
building, owning, and driving
the entire testing strategy for Propellus. You will work closely with engineering & product teams to
develop automated test suites
, ensure product reliability, and maintain high-quality standards across our
microservices-based
platform.
This is a
high-impact role
where you will define
best practices, set up automation frameworks, and establish a structured QA process
from the ground up.
Key Responsibilities
1. QA Strategy & Leadership
- Establish
QA processes and best practices
for manual and automated testing.
- Define
test plans, strategies, and quality standards
for existing and new features.
- Ensure quality is embedded
early in the development lifecycle
through CI/CD practices.
- Collaborate with
engineering and product teams
to align testing with development workflows.
2. Automation & Test Infrastructure
- Set up and manage a
test automation framework
for functional, regression, and performance testing.
- Develop and maintain
automated test suites
for UI, API, and backend services.
- Integrate automated testing into
CI/CD pipelines
using GitHub Actions/AWS pipelines.
- Ensure
cross-browser and mobile compatibility
through automated testing.
3. Functional & Non-Functional Testing
- Perform
manual and exploratory testing
where required.
- Validate
API integrations, backend logic, and user flows
.
- Conduct
performance and load testing
to ensure system scalability.
- Ensure
security and compliance
by working with engineering on vulnerability testing.
4. Defect Tracking & Reporting
- Track, manage, and prioritize
defects using JIRA
.
- Establish
clear metrics
for quality assessment and continuous improvement.
- Generate
QA reports
to highlight test coverage, defects, and system health.
5. Collaboration & Team Enablement
- Work closely with developers to conduct
code reviews and unit test validation
.
- Partner with product teams to ensure
user stories have clear acceptance criteria
.
- Train engineering teams on
best QA practices and test automation
methodologies.
Key Requirements
Experience:
5+ years in QA engineering with expertise in test automation.
Test Automation Tools:
Cypress, Playwright, JMeter, Postman.
Programming Skills:
Proficiency in
JavaScript
for test scripting.
CI/CD & DevOps:
Experience integrating tests into
CI/CD pipelines (GitHub Actions, AWS, etc.)
.
Cloud & Microservices Testing:
Knowledge of
AWS, Kubernetes, Docker, and API testing for microservices
.
Agile/Scrum Practices:
Strong understanding of
Agile methodologies, sprint cycles, and test-driven development (TDD/BDD)
.
Bug Tracking & Reporting:
Experience with
JIRA, Confluence, TestRail
or similar tools.
Performance & Security Testing:
Exposure to
load testing (JMeter, Gatling) and security testing practices
.
Excellent Communication:
Ability to
document test cases, report issues clearly, and collaborate
effectively with engineers and product teams.
Nice to Have
Experience working in
travel-tech, or SaaS
environments.
Prior experience
setting up QA functions
in a startup or high-growth company.
Why Join Us?
Be the
foundational QA lead
in a fast-growing AI-driven startup.
Take ownership of
building automation frameworks
and QA best practices from scratch.
Work on a
high-impact travel platform
that is shaping the future of visa processing.
Collaborate with
top-tier engineers, DevOps experts, and AI teams
on cutting-edge solutions.
Competitive salary, growth opportunities, and a
flexible, hybrid work environment
in Karachi.
How to Apply
Send your CV to with the subject line: "Senior QA Engineer"
-
Software Quality Assurance Engineer
5 days ago
Karachi, Sindh, Pakistan Impetus Systems Full time 1,200,000 - 3,600,000 per yearImpetus Systems(FlowHCM) is Hiring: Software Quality Assurance Engineer (SQA Engineer)𝐃𝐮𝐭𝐢𝐞𝐬 & 𝐑𝐞𝐬𝐩𝐨𝐧𝐬𝐢𝐛𝐢𝐥𝐢𝐭𝐢𝐞𝐬:· 𝐓𝐫𝐚𝐢𝐧𝐢𝐧𝐠: Participate in a comprehensive training program to learn software testing fundamentals, including manual and automated testing...
-
Software Quality Assurance Engineer
2 weeks ago
Karachi, Sindh, Pakistan WorkGarden Full time 1,200,000 - 2,400,000 per yearRole DescriptionThis is a full-time, on-site role for a Software Quality Assurance Engineer located in Lahore. The Software Quality Assurance Engineer will be responsible for maintaining software quality, conducting quality assurance, performing manual testing, and ensuring rigorous software development practices. Day-to-day tasks include developing and...
-
Senior Software Quality Assurance
1 week ago
Karachi, Sindh, Pakistan Fossphorus Software House Full time 1,500,000 - 3,000,000 per yearWe are seeking a Senior Software Quality Assurance (SQA) Engineer with 8+ years of proven experience in manual and automated testing to join our team. The ideal candidate will be detail-oriented, process-driven, and passionate about delivering high-quality software products. This role requires strong expertise in test planning, automation frameworks,...
-
Senior Quality Assurance Manager
1 week ago
Karachi, Sindh, Pakistan HR Capital Consultant Full time 900,000 - 1,200,000 per yearOur Client, one of the leading Pharmaceutical companies of Pakistan is looking for aSenior Manager Quality Assurancebased atKarachi. The person they are looking for should have the following:Qualification: Pharmacist ( B-Pharm / Pharm-D) from reputed universityExperience: 8 to 10 years of experience working with reputable pharmaceutical of which 1 to 2 years...
-
Sofware Quality Assurance Engineer
1 week ago
Karachi, Sindh, Pakistan Strugbits (PVT.) LTD Full time 240,000 - 480,000 per yearStrugbits is looking for a talented and detail-oriented Quality Assurance Engineer to join our teamKey Responsibilities:Develop, document, and execute test plans and test cases for web and mobile applications.Identify, log, and track software defects to resolution.Collaborate with development teams to understand project requirements and ensure thorough...
-
Head of Quality Assurance
3 days ago
Karachi, Sindh, Pakistan People Strategist Full time 2,000,000 - 2,500,000 per yearRole Overview:We are seeking an experienced and drivenHead of QAbased out of Karachi, Lahore, or Islamabad for a leading bank in Pakistan. The respective individual would be defining, scaling, and leading the quality assurance strategy across the region and multiple squads. The ideal candidate would be able to drive automation, performance testing, and...
-
Software Quality Assurance Engineer-Manual
1 week ago
Karachi, Sindh, Pakistan Dubizzle Labs Full time $90,000 - $120,000 per yearWe are seeking a detail-oriented and analyticalQuality Assurance (QA) Engineerto join our growing team. The QA Engineer will be responsible for ensuring the quality and reliability of software applications through structured and comprehensive manual testing. You will work closely with developers, product managers, and other stakeholders to identify bugs,...
-
Junior Quality Assurance Engineer
1 week ago
Karachi, Sindh, Pakistan Centric Full time $80,000 - $120,000 per yearWe are actively seeking talented Junior QA Engineers to join our teamRequirements:Bachelor or Master's degree in Computer Science or a related field.1+ years of hands-on experience in software quality assurance/testing.Deep understanding of testing methodologies, Tools and processes.Collaborate effectively with cross-functional teams.Accurately document and...
-
Junior Engineer – Quality Assurance
1 day ago
Karachi, Sindh, Pakistan Intelligenes Full time 300,000 - 600,000 per yearWe are looking for a 'Software Quality Assurance Engineer - Junior Level'. The ideal candidate should possess the following:Job DescriptionParticipate in requirements review and understand new feature development.Assist in designing, implementation and execution of test cases for new and existing features.Collaborate with software engineering team on...
-
Senior Quality Assurance Manager- IT
1 week ago
Karachi, Sindh, Pakistan Fuzzitech Full time 900,000 - 1,200,000 per yearJob Description for QA Manager Position· years of experience in Quality Assurance, with at least 2 years in a Senior or Lead QA role.· Proven experience in Project Management for SDLC projects (2+ years).· Strong experience in manual and automated testing, bug tracking tools, and test management systems.· Familiarity with...